That is because the chassis actually contains parts developed by Mercedes Benz. Remember when they where part of Chrysler? Well the platform the Challenger was built on was a collaborative effort between the two companies. Just some trivia for all of y'all throwing out this German engineering stuff.



Covered that in my post, see below
quote:

And FWIW, the Challenger and Charger are built on the LX/LC/LD platforms, which incorporate mostly German engineering


More trivia...from 2005-2012, Chrysler also used the Mercedes WA580/NAG-1 5 speed automatic in the Charger/300/Challenger. They now use a ZF sourced 8 speed...take a guess what nationality ZF is? (Hint: ZF stands for ZF Friedrichshafen AG).

Lot's of German components and engineering in those Chrysler cars.
